A lanyard with an energy absorber is a piece of climbing gear designed to protect you from injury in the event of a fall. The lanyard connects your harness to an anchor point, and the energy absorber expands during a fall, absorbing some of the impact force and reducing the peak load on your body. This helps prevent serious injuries like fractures or head trauma.
Energy absorbers are typically made with a webbed material that can stretch and expand under tension. When you fall, the webbing gradually stretches out, increasing in length as it absorbs kinetic energy from your descent. The more force exerted on the lanyard during the fall, the faster and farther the energy absorber will extend. Once fully extended, the lanyard arrests your fall and locks into place to prevent further movement.

Static lanyards do not absorb any impact force, meaning you experience the full brunt of the fall on your body. Energy absorbers significantly reduce this impact by absorbing some of the kinetic energy, minimizing peak forces and reducing the risk of serious injuries. They also allow for greater freedom of movement while working at height compared to shorter static lanyards.

The correct lanyard length depends on your specific needs and work environment. A shorter lanyard might be suitable if you're primarily working close to the anchor point. Longer lanyards provide more freedom of movement but also increase fall distances, which can lead to higher impact forces. Consider the potential hazards in your area and choose a lanyard that allows for safe maneuvering while minimizing fall distance.

It's essential to thoroughly inspect your lanyard with an energy absorber before each use for any signs of wear, damage, or defects. Check the webbing for fraying, cuts, or tears, and examine the connectors for cracks, bends, or corrosion. The energy absorber should also be inspected for discoloration, hardening, or deformation. If you find anything suspicious, retire the lanyard immediately.
The recommended lifespan of a lanyard with an energy absorber varies depending on usage and environmental conditions. However, it's generally advised to replace your lanyard after 5 years or 10-20 falls (whichever comes first). Regular inspection can help you determine if the lanyard is showing signs of premature wear and needs replacement sooner than expected.
Store your lanyard in a clean, dry place away from direct sunlight, extreme temperatures, chemicals, and sharp objects. Avoid folding or kinking the webbing excessively, as this can weaken its strength and reduce its lifespan. When storing it, loosely coil the lanyard to prevent permanent damage.

After a fall, you should inspect your lanyard carefully for signs of deployment. This includes checking for excessive webbing stretch, damage to the energy absorber material, or any other visible changes in its appearance. If you suspect that the lanyard has been used, retire it immediately and replace it with a new one.

Dynamic lanyards are designed to stretch during a fall, absorbing more kinetic energy than static lanyards. This makes them suitable for activities where you anticipate larger falls or higher impact forces (e.g., tree climbing). Static lanyards have minimal stretching properties and are best suited for applications where fall distance needs to be minimized (e.g., working from scaffolding).
